Information

The public transport in Bratislava is operated by Dopravný podnik Bratislava, regional bus services are operated by Arriva Mobility Solutions and trains are operated by Železničná spoločnosť Slovensko and Leo Express Slovensko.

Request Stops

Information

All bus and trolleybus stops of the Bratislava public transport network are request stops, which means that they will only be stopped on if one or more passengers want to get on or off at it.
